Ask HN: How did you know when to call it quits and shut down your startup?

7 pointsby Winterflow3rover 3 years ago
Either VC funded or bootstrapped. What were the signs/metrics/signals that led you to the decision to shutdown?

The signals have to be personal because if they had to do with metrics (that were good), you wouldn&#x27;t have this problem. In my opinion, it&#x27;s when either&#x2F;most&#x2F;all of these are true:<p>- you don&#x27;t feel you are capable (or want to) fix growth<p>- you don&#x27;t see any hope - ie you picked the wrong problem and there&#x27;s no p&#x2F;m fit<p>- you are not hustling enough to fix the problems and you don&#x27;t know why (prob because you lost passion or steam)

1. No growth. If you&#x27;re struggling to grow more than 30%&#x2F;month it might be time to stop or sell.<p>2. You hate it. I had a decent growing startup, but I hated the user base. It was a keto diet app. The users were people who lost lots of weight on keto, decided that nutritionists were liars, and were relentlessly anti-scientific. We sold it, and the guys who bought it hated it too.<p>I hated building apps for politicians, many were like mobsters, and it was a terrible feeling helping them. I once quit one partnership because my partner would just lie, break promises, overhaggle with everyone, and the people we were working with would do the same with us (me).<p>There was one partnership I ended because the other guy refused to fire some people. They weren&#x27;t just underperforming, they were unreliable and promising things, then acting like the conversation never happened. But this is really common when you can&#x27;t pay market rate.<p>But it&#x27;s like quitting a job. If you dread coming in to work every day, maybe you should be doing something else. Startup DNA is vital. Can&#x27;t build a billion dollar company when all your energy goes into rent negotiations.
